"Your tactical report mentioned she nearly killed all four Heroes yesterday?" Valentine asked, his glowing eyes focusing on Elric with perfect attention.

"Yes, Archbishop. She engaged them while suppressed to one-tenth power by Gattychan’s Villain’s Bane and still nearly executed him. Only the Fallen Heroes’ interruption saved them."

"Impressive. She’s been alive for a long time —she has combat experience our young Heroes simply can’t match." Valentine smiled slightly. "But experience only matters if you can bring that power to bear. Against me..."

He didn’t finish the sentence. Didn’t need to.

The implication was clear: Seraphina’s centuries of experience wouldn’t save her.

Valentine began walking forward slowly, his white robes somehow remaining pristine despite the blood-soaked battlefield.

He raised one hand, and divine power manifested—not aggressively, not violently, but with the inexorable certainty of dawn breaking.

Holy Forcefield - Domain of Divine Judgment

Golden-white light expanded from Valentine’s position in a perfect sphere, growing rapidly until it encompassed the entire settlement and surrounding battlefield.

The effect was immediate and devastating for anything demonic or monstrous.

Settlement Perspective

At the settlement’s defensive positions, every demon, every orc, every goblin, every serpentfolk felt the holy forcefield wash over them like wave of crushing pressure.

Demon warriors gasped as their supernatural strength drained—not gone entirely, but reduced. Muscles that could bend steel now struggled with iron. Speed that exceeded human perception now merely matched it.

Kael’mor, the senior demon warrior, felt his power drop by approximately thirty percent. His corruption magic flickered weakly. His demonic vitality that allowed him to fight through wounds was suppressed.

"What... what is this?" a younger demon asked, his voice showing fear.

"Cathedral magic," Kael’mor replied grimly. "Archbishop-level divine power. It creates a field that weakens anything non-human, anything supernatural, anything touched by demonic energy."

The orcs felt it too—their natural strength diminishing, their berserker rage becoming harder to access, their combat endurance draining.

Gruk clutched his war axe, feeling the weapon grow heavier in his hands. "I feel... weak. Like I’m fighting underwater."

The goblins—normally agile and quick—found their movements sluggish, their reflexes delayed.

Kress tried to nock an arrow and fumbled it, his small hands suddenly clumsy. "My coordination... it’s gone!"

The serpentfolk felt their natural speed reduced, their flexibility becoming ordinary rather than supernatural.

Vess’thara tried to move with her usual serpentine quickness and stumbled. "My speed... I’ve lost my advantage!"

Even Loki’s reinforcements—the fifteen hundred fresh troops who’d been winning decisively moments ago—suddenly found themselves weakened.

But the human soldiers felt the opposite.

Elric’s exhausted, bloodied troops suddenly felt divine blessing flowing through them. Minor wounds closed. Exhaustion faded. Strength returned.

A human soldier who’d been fighting for twenty-five minutes straight, whose arms ached from swinging his sword, whose legs trembled from exhaustion—suddenly felt as fresh as if he’d just woken from full night’s rest.

"The... the Archbishop’s blessing!" a sergeant shouted. "I feel it! Divine power!"

Morale, which had been crumbling when Loki’s reinforcements arrived, surged back with overwhelming force.

The tactical situation had shifted again.

Before Valentine’s Forcefield:

Settlement forces (weakened): 1,483 fighters at reduced effectivenessHuman forces (strengthened): 1,186 soldiers at enhanced effectiveness

After Valentine’s Forcefield:

Settlement forces effectively reduced to maybe 1,100 equivalent combat powerHuman forces effectively increased to maybe 1,400 equivalent combat power

The odds had flipped back in the humans’ favor.

Loki stood at the settlement’s command position, his nine-foot demonic frame suddenly feeling the holy forcefield pressing down on him like mountain.

His power didn’t diminish as much as his troops’—demon lord vitality resisted the suppression better than regular demons. But he still felt it. His strength dropped by perhaps fifteen percent. His magic became more difficult to channel.

And he recognized the divine signature immediately.

"Impossible," he whispered, his voice carrying disbelief and genuine fear—an emotion Demon Lord Loki rarely felt. "What is HE doing here?"

Lyra asked him through seraphina connection "You know who that is?"

"Archbishop Valentine. Second in command of the entire Church. The Pope’s right hand. And the single most dangerous opponent demons can face."

"More dangerous than the Four Heroes?"

"The Heroes are powerful against everything," Loki explained, his orange-gold eyes fixed on the distant figure in white robes. "They’re generalists—strong against demons, strong against monsters, strong against human enemies. Balanced power across all situations."

He clenched his fists.

"But Valentine is specialist. His divine gifts, his training, his natural talents—everything about him is optimized specifically for fighting demons and monsters. Against regular human opponents, he’s actually relatively weak. A skilled knight could potentially defeat him in single combat. But against demons, against monsters, against anything supernatural..."

Loki’s voice dropped.

"...he becomes overwhelmingly powerful. His abilities are boosted when facing demonic targets. His holy magic is amplified. His physical capabilities increase. It’s like he has a permanent version of Gattychan’s Villain’s Bane, except instead of reducing demon power to one-tenth, he increases his OWN power to ten times normal when fighting demons."

Lyra felt ice run through her veins. "That’s... that’s specifically designed to counter demon lords."

Seven. Seven top demon executives died to this one human.

Through Seraphina’s telepathic network, Loki broadcast urgently:

"Seraphina! Valentine is here! Archbishop Valentine! You need to end the Heroes fight NOW! Before he joins them!"

Half a mile away, Seraphina felt the holy forcefield press down on her and recognized the signature with horror.

"Valentine? Here? Why would the Cathedral deploy their Archbishop for a settlement siege?"

"Because you’re here!" Loki’s mental voice carried urgent warning. "They’ve been hunting you for decades! This siege was just opportunity! They deployed Valentine specifically to kill you!"

Seraphina felt the tactical situation crystallizing with terrible clarity.

She’d been fighting the Four Heroes—young, inexperienced, but divinely summoned champions with good instincts.

Against the Heroes alone, she could eventually win despite being suppressed by Villain’s Bane. Her centuries of combat experience gave her decisive edge.
